As far as i know blockchain keeps increasing in size so how would this keep up? for example if i order today there may be 2+ GB of data tomorrow!

Good question! According to the graph on this page: https://blockchain.info/charts/blocks-size, the blockchain grows about 33 MB per day (~1 GB per month / 30 days). Blockchain-MicroSD is intended to replace the initial downloading of the 20+ GB. 33 MB / day should be doable for those on limited internet connections. As time goes on there will be more current versions of the blockchain available on Blockchain-MicroSDs as well.
